What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a junior program manager?

To thrive as a Junior Program Manager, you need a solid understanding of project management principles, organizational skills, and a relevant degree, such as in business or management. Familiarity with project management software (like Asana, Trello, or MS Project) and certifications such as CAPM or Agile methodologies are advantageous. Strong communication, problem-solving, and teamwork skills help you coordinate tasks and support senior managers effectively. These skills ensure that projects are delivered on time, within scope and budget, while fostering positive stakeholder relationships.

How do you get a junior program manager job with no experience?

To secure a junior program manager position with no experience, candidates should focus on developing relevant skills such as project coordination, communication, and basic understanding of project management tools like MS Project or Jira. Gaining certifications like CAPM or PMP can also improve prospects, along with internships or volunteer roles that demonstrate leadership and organizational abilities.

How does a junior program manager typically collaborate with cross-functional teams?

As a Junior Program Manager, you’ll regularly work alongside teams from different departments such as engineering, marketing, finance, and operations. Your role is to help coordinate project timelines, facilitate communication, and ensure everyone is aligned on objectives and deliverables. You may organize meetings, track progress, resolve minor conflicts, and escalate issues to senior managers when necessary. This collaboration helps you build valuable relationships and develop a comprehensive understanding of how various functions contribute to a program’s success.

What is the difference between Junior Program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ectJunior Program ManagerProject Coordinator
ResponsibilitiesOversees multiple projects, manages program goals, coordinates between projectsSupports project tasks, tracks progress, assists project managers
Required SkillsProgram management, communication, organizational skillsScheduling, documentation, communication skills
CertificationsOften preferred: CAPM, PMP, or related certificationsTypically not required, but certifications like CAPM can be beneficial
Work EnvironmentInvolves strategic planning, cross-project coordinationMore administrative, task-focused

The Junior Program Manager and Project Coordinator roles share some skills and certifications, but differ mainly in scope. The Junior Program Manager oversees multiple projects and aligns them with broader organizational goals, while the Project Coordinator supports individual projects. Understanding these differences helps candidates choose the right role based on their experience and career goals.

Your Mission:

The Senior Program Manager provides strategic leadership and oversight across complex, multi-disciplinary programs to ensure exceptional functional, technical, and financial performance of company initiatives. This role drives cross organizational alignment, optimizes program execution, and ensures the successful delivery of high value projects that support company goals and customer commitments.


Explore the Depth of the Role:

  • Leads the end to end planning, execution, and governance of assigned programs, ensuring alignment with organizational objectives, budgets, and timelines.
  • Owns program level performance metrics and provides executive level reporting on schedules, financials, risks, dependencies, resource needs, and critical paths.
  • Develops, maintains, and communicates comprehensive program strategies, roadmaps, and plans; ensures consistent documentation, clear decision making, and timely escalation of issues.
  • Serves as the primary point of contact for key customers, suppliers, and internal stakeholders, ensuring high quality communication, expectation management, and relationship stewardship.
  • Provides leadership across cross functional teams to ensure program success, including engineering, operations, supply chain, finance, and quality.
  • Oversees the development and approval of work orders, change requests, and customer invoicing, ensuring compliance with financial controls and contract requirements.
  • Identifies, analyzes, and mitigates program risks while proactively pursuing opportunities to improve quality, throughput, and profitability.
  • Guides the creation of program documentation, executive presentations, and updates for internal and external reviews.
  • Ensures effective management of technical data, configuration control, and program documentation requirements.
  • Partners closely with manufacturing and fabrication partners as well as internal leadership to resolve issues, support production needs, and ensure program objectives are consistently met.
  • Mentors and supports junior program staff, providing guidance on project management tools, processes, and best practices.
  • Performs other related duties as assigned.


Requirements:


Mission Readiness: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Business, Engineering, Finance, or related field; or equivalent combination of education and experience. (Advanced degree preferred.)
  • Minimum 10-15 years of progressive program management or project management experience, with at least 5 years in a leadership or supervisory capacity.
  • Experience in manufacturing or production environments required; heavy plate fabrication or welding related industries strongly preferred.
  • PMP certification preferred.
  • Deep understanding of program/project management principles, including planning, critical path management, resource allocation, risk mitigation, and financial oversight.
  • Proficiency with ERP systems; IFS experience strongly preferred.
  • High proficiency in MS Project, Excel, Word, PowerPoint, and Outlook; SmartSheet and Power BI experience preferred.
  • Demonstrated ability to manage customer-facing communications and executive level reporting.
  • Strong organizational skills and exceptional attention to detail, with proven ability to manage multiple complex initiatives in a fast paced environment.
  • Knowledge of welding processes, NDT methods, and AWS codes preferred.
  • Strong leadership capability with a track record of driving programs to successful, on time, high quality delivery.
